Malabar Paratha/Kerala Parota

Ingredients:

For Dough:

All Purpose Flour / Maida - ½ kg / 500 grams

Warm milk-300 ml

Oil - 2 tblspn + more for frying paratha

Sugar-1 tblspn

Salt to taste For Making Paste: Oil - 1/2 cup All Purpose Flour / Maida - 1/2 cup

Method: Mix every ingredients in a mixing bowl and form a dough. Cover it with a damp cloth and let it rest for about 4 hours. In a bowl, add around ½ cup of maida and pour in some oil and make it into a smooth paste and set aside. Divide the dough in to equal portions. Take a dough ball and spread it into a thin layer using a rolling pin. Add in a tblspn of maida oil over the chappati and spread it evenly. Now with a sharp knife cut strips on the chappati,pull all the strips together and curl it into a round. Apply some oil on the dough ball and set aside on a oiled plate. Make every dough ball the same way.After that cover the plate with some damp cloth and set it aside for about 1 hour. After 1 hour, take the dough and make it to a slightly thicker parotta. Heat a tawa/pan on high heat and place the parotta over the pan and cook the it on both sides by applying oil till it is golden brown. Make the rest of the dough balls in the same way, then stack them together and crush them with your both hands vigorously till the flakes separates. Serve hot with your favorite curry.
